I have a 100-amp Federal Pacific panel and want to add an electric car charger. Is this possible in my 1970s Upper Salford house?
A Level 2 EV charger typically requires a dedicated 40 to 60-amp circuit. Your 100-amp service likely lacks the spare capacity, and Federal Pacific panels are a known safety hazard with a high failure rate. The safe path involves replacing the recalled panel with a modern, code-compliant unit and almost certainly upgrading your service entrance to 200 amps to support the charger, a heat pump, and future loads.
We have dense woods and rocky soil near Spring Mount. Could that affect our home's electricity?
Yes, both factors influence system health. A heavy tree canopy can cause interference and physical damage to overhead service drops during storms. Rocky, resistive soil can challenge the effectiveness of your grounding electrode system, which is critical for safety. An electrician can test your ground resistance and may recommend supplemental grounding rods or a concrete-encased electrode to ensure a proper path to earth.
My Upper Salford home was built around 1978 and my lights dim when the AC kicks on. Is the wiring just too old?
Your electrical system is roughly 48 years old. Original NM-B Romex from that era is safe when undisturbed, but it was sized for fewer, less demanding appliances. Modern loads from computers, large-screen TVs, and kitchen gadgets can push a 100-amp panel from 1978 to its limit, causing voltage drop that manifests as dimming lights. A load calculation can confirm if your system needs an upgrade to meet today's consumption.
My power comes in on an overhead mast to my house in the township. What should I watch for with that setup?
Overhead mast service is common here. Regularly inspect the cable between the pole and your house for weathering, animal damage, or sagging. Ensure the mast head is secure and the conduit is watertight. In dense woodlands, keep tree branches trimmed well back from the service drop. This prevents abrasion and reduces the risk of limbs falling on your lines during a storm.

How can I prepare my Upper Salford home's electrical system for a summer brownout or an ice storm?
For summer peaks, ensure your air conditioning condenser is on a properly sized, dedicated circuit to prevent overload. For winter ice storms that threaten power loss, a permanently installed transfer switch and standby generator is the safest backup. Never use a portable generator without a transfer switch, as back-feeding power into the grid is extremely dangerous for utility workers.
